About Business Registration Law in Brazil

Business registration in Brazil is a crucial step for anyone looking to start a company in the country. It involves registering your business with the appropriate government authorities, obtaining a CNPJ (National Registry of Legal Entities) number, and complying with all necessary regulations to operate legally.

Why You May Need a Lawyer

There are several situations where having a lawyer can be beneficial for business registration in Brazil. Some common reasons include navigating complex legal requirements, resolving disputes with partners or authorities, and ensuring compliance with all regulations to avoid potential penalties or legal issues.

Local Laws Overview

Key aspects of local laws that are especially relevant to business registration in Brazil include the need to choose the appropriate legal structure for your company (such as a Limited Liability Company or Corporation), understanding tax obligations, and complying with labor laws regarding hiring employees and maintaining a safe and fair workplace.

Frequently Asked Questions

1. What types of legal structures are available for businesses in Brazil?

In Brazil, businesses can choose from legal structures such as Limited Liability Companies (LLCs), Corporations, and Sole Proprietorships.

2. How long does it take to register a business in Brazil?

The time frame for business registration can vary depending on the type of legal structure chosen and the efficiency of the registration process. It typically takes a few weeks to a few months to complete the registration process.

3. What documents are required for business registration in Brazil?

Commonly required documents for business registration in Brazil include identification documents for the company's owners, proof of address, and a business plan.

4. Do I need a local address to register a business in Brazil?

Yes, a local address is required for business registration in Brazil. This address will be used for official communications and legal purposes.

5. What are the tax obligations for businesses in Brazil?

Businesses in Brazil are subject to various taxes, including corporate income tax, social security contributions, and value-added tax (VAT).

6. Can a foreigner register a business in Brazil?

Yes, foreigners can register a business in Brazil. However, certain restrictions and additional requirements may apply to foreign-owned businesses.

7. How can I protect my business name in Brazil?

Business owners can protect their business name by registering a trademark with the Brazilian National Institute of Industrial Property (INPI).

8. What are the penalties for non-compliance with business registration requirements in Brazil?

Non-compliance with business registration requirements in Brazil can result in fines, legal disputes, and even the closure of the business.

9. Can I change the legal structure of my business after registration in Brazil?

Yes, it is possible to change the legal structure of your business after registration in Brazil, but it may involve a more complex process and require legal assistance.

10. How can a lawyer help with business registration in Brazil?

A lawyer can help navigate the registration process, ensure compliance with all legal requirements, and provide legal advice on various aspects of business operations in Brazil.
